WHEREAS, the National Council of Negro Women Inc. (NCNW) was founded in 1935 by3
Dr. Mary McLeod Bethune to serve as a unified voice for African American women, their4
families, and communities, and it continues to advance equity, leadership, and opportunity5
across the nation; and6
